What Is a Car Locksmith?
A car locksmith, likewise understood as an automotive locksmith, is a customized professional trained to handle all types of concerns associated with vehicle locks and keys. These experts can assist with a range of services, from key duplication and lock rekeying to transponder key programming and ignition repair. Car locksmiths are equipped with the tools and knowledge to deal with modern-day car security systems, including those with sophisticated technology like keyless entry and anti-theft gadgets.

Q: How much does a car locksmith generally cost?A: The cost of a car locksmith service can vary based on the particular job, the make and model of your car, and the place. Usually, opening a car can vary from ₤ 30 to ₤ 100, while making a new key can cost between ₤ 50 and ₤ 150. More intricate jobs like transponder key programming or lock replacement can be more costly.

Q: Can a car locksmith make a new key without the original?A: Yes, a professional car locksmith can make a brand-new key even if you don't have the original. However, this process may need additional time and tools, and it can be more costly than replicating an existing key.

Q: Are car locksmith professionals legal?A: Yes, car locksmith professionals are legal, but they must be licensed and bonded in many states. They are likewise needed to validate the identity of the vehicle owner to avoid theft or unauthorized gain access to.

Q: How long does it consider a car locksmith to get here?A: The reaction time can vary. In urban areas, it may take 30 minutes to an hour. In more remote locations, the wait time can be longer. Numerous locksmith professionals use 24/7 emergency services.

Q: Can a car locksmith program a transponder key?A: Yes, car locksmith professionals who are trained in modern automotive technology can program transponder keys. This involves syncing the key's unique code with your car's onboard computer system.

Q: Do car locksmiths use mobile services?A: Yes, many car locksmiths provide mobile services, permitting them to come to your area, whether it's your home, office, or the side of the road.

Car locksmiths utilize a variety of tools and technologies to perform their services:
Lock Picks and Decoders: For traditional lockout assistance and lock manipulation.Key Cutting Machines: To replicate keys accurately.Transponder Key Programmers: To program transponder keys to your car's particular code.Diagnostic Scanners: To recognize issues with your car's electronic systems.Drilling Equipment: For circumstances where locks are severely harmed and need to be drilled out.
